Overview
Reflex offers a compelling value proposition for Python-centric teams by unifying full-stack development in a single language. Its reactive architecture and component-based approach make UI development intuitive for Python developers, while built-in state management and real-time updates reduce boilerplate. The framework handles compilation to JavaScript transparently, enabling deployment to standard web servers. However, the ecosystem is younger than established alternatives, with fewer third-party integrations and community libraries. Performance may lag behind optimized JavaScript frameworks for highly interactive applications, and debugging full-stack interactions can be complex. Ideal for data science dashboards, internal tools, MVPs, and teams with strong Python expertise but limited frontend experience. Best suited for projects where rapid development and code simplicity outweigh cutting-edge performance requirements.
Pros & Cons
Pros
- Pure Python development reduces context-switching and learning curve
- Reactive state management with automatic UI synchronization
- Type safety throughout the stack with Python typing
- Fast development cycle with hot-reloading and intuitive debugging
Cons
- Smaller ecosystem compared to React/Vue/Angular alternatives
- Performance overhead from Python-to-JavaScript compilation layer
- Limited third-party component library and integrations
Features
Core Features
| Python-based Framework | Yes |
| Full-stack Web Apps | Yes |
| Reactive UI Components | Yes |
| Built-in Database ORM | Yes |
| No JavaScript Required | Yes |
| Hot Reloading | Yes |
| Component Library | 50+ |
| Real-time Data Sync | Yes |
| One-click Deployment | Yes |
| API Routes | Yes |
| State Management | Yes |
| Type Hints Support | Yes |
Security
| Authentication System | Yes |
Pricing
Open Source
- Full-stack Python framework
- Self-hosted deployment
- Community support
- Open source codebase
- Core web app functionality
Reflex Cloud
$50/yr when billed annually
- Everything in Open Source
- Managed cloud hosting
- Custom domain support
- Automatic deployments
- Professional support
Comparisons
Comparisons with Reflex
ToolAudit may earn a commission when you visit a tool through our links. This never affects our scores or rankings. How we make money